Transaction 2862488643c4e2fc557b37fc03d02f4435efbaf1e005974e91429d61a9980268
1 Input
2 Outputs
- 2862488643c4e2fc557b37fc03d02f4435efbaf1e005974e91429d61a9980268:0
- 2862488643c4e2fc557b37fc03d02f4435efbaf1e005974e91429d61a9980268:1
value 10829
address 1KgCENHVrCpZoR78Bk3o5ELCMLkptCs66F
value 2327692
address 1721UNscwiNyjpwsjZW94zXtVndikbK6bM